Chittagong Bureau :
Abul Kashem Master, a former lawmaker from Chittagong-4 (Sitakunda) constituency, died at a Dhaka hospital on Tuesday afternoon. Abul Kashem Master, a two-time elected Member of Parliament (MP), died of kidney failure at the capital’s Square Hospital around 2.35pm, family sources said.He is survived by his wife, five sons, one daughter and a host of relatives, political colleagues, well-wishers and admirers to mourn his death.Late Kashem’s family sources said he went to Singapore several times for the treatment of his kidney and was staying in the capital for kidney dialysis as his both kidneys were damaged.
“As his condition further deteriorated on Monday, he was admitted to Square Hospital in Dhaka, where he breathed his last”, the sources added. A devoted Awami League (AL) leader, Kashem, was elected MP in 1996 for the first time and again in 2009 when he discharged duties as the chairman of the Parliamentary Standing Committee on Commerce Ministry.
